Elucidating the specific pharmacological mechanism of motion (MOA) of In a natural way occurring compounds can be challenging. Whilst Tarselli et al. (sixty) produced the main de novo artificial pathway to conolidine and showcased this By natural means happening compound efficiently suppresses responses to both equally chemically induced and inflammation-derived pain, the pharmacologic goal to blame for its antinociceptive motion remained elusive. Offered the problems connected to normal pharmacological and physiological approaches, Mendis et al. used cultured neuronal networks grown on multi-electrode array (MEA) know-how coupled with pattern matching response profiles to deliver a potential MOA of conolidine (61). A comparison of drug effects in the MEA cultures of central nervous system active compounds identified the response profile of conolidine was most just like that of ω-conotoxin CVIE, a Cav2.
Scientists have recently discovered and succeeded in synthesizing conolidine, a pure compound that displays assure being a strong analgesic agent with a more favorable basic safety profile. Although the specific mechanism of action stays elusive, it's now postulated that conolidine could have various biologic targets. Presently, conolidine has become revealed to inhibit Cav2.2 calcium Conolidine alkaloid for chronic pain channels and boost the availability of endogenous opioid peptides by binding to your lately determined opioid scavenger ACKR3. Although the identification of conolidine as a possible novel analgesic agent provides an additional avenue to handle the opioid crisis and deal with CNCP, even more scientific studies are needed to be familiar with its system of motion and utility and efficacy in running CNCP.

The next pain stage is because of an inflammatory reaction, whilst the first response is acute injuries for the nerve fibers. Conolidine injection was identified to suppress the two the phase one and a pair of pain reaction (60). This suggests conolidine effectively suppresses both chemically or inflammatory pain of both equally an acute and persistent character. More evaluation by Tarselli et al. observed conolidine to get no affinity with the mu-opioid receptor, suggesting a special method of motion from classic opiate analgesics. Moreover, this research exposed the drug would not change locomotor action in mice subjects, suggesting a lack of Negative effects like sedation or habit present in other dopamine-advertising substances (60).
